It’s amazing what you can find hidden away. This weeks My Sunday Photo inside Ons’ Lieve Heer op Solder – Our Lord in the Attic.
The stunning church is hidden in the the top three floors of the bourgeois house.
Built in 1663, when Catholics lost their right to worship in their own way. Among other artefacts the museum house contains heavy Dutch furniture, paintings and two kitchens with Delft tiles.
